What happened on my birthday

1146
Bernard of Clairvaux preaches his famous sermon in a field at Vezelay, urging the necessity of a Second Crusade. Louis VII is present, and joins the Crusade.

1492
Queen Isabella and King Ferdinand of Aragon issue the Alhambra Decree which expels Jews from their Kingdoms of Castile and Aragon.

1657
English Parliament makes the Humble Petition to Lord Protector Oliver Cromwell offering him the crown: he declines.

1920
British parliament accepts Irish Home Rule law.

Holidays on Saturday, March 31st

National Crayon Day
National Crayon Day, celebrated on March 31, is a fun holiday that honors our beloved, colorful crayons, encouraging everyone to get creative and reminisce about their childhood art adventures.

International Hug a Medievalist Day
International Hug a Medievalist Day, celebrated on March 31, is a fun day to show appreciation for those fascinated by Europe's Middle Ages, from its art to its philosophy, initiated by a medieval literature student to highlight and celebrate their unique interests.

National Clams on the Half Shell Day
National Clams on the Half Shell Day, celebrated on March 31, is when seafood lovers get excited to eat fresh clams served right in their half shells.

She's Funny That Way Day
"She's Funny That Way Day" is a day to celebrate and appreciate the funny ladies in our lives and the world of comedy, breaking the stereotype that women aren't humorous.

Cesar Chavez Day
Cesar Chavez Day, observed on March 31, celebrates the life and achievements of Cesar Chavez, a leader who fought for the rights of American farm workers through peaceful methods, and was recognized by President Obama in 2014.
